The moving testimony of Maurice Choury on the heroism of French railway workers during the Resistance.
Maurice Choury offers us a gripping account of one of the least known episodes of the French Resistance: the battle of the rail led by the railway workers. These unsung heroes played a decisive role in the liberation of France by sabotaging German transports.
What you will discover:
- The secret organization of the resisting railway workers
- Operations to sabotage railway tracks and trains
- Heartbreaking testimonies from those involved in this resistance
- The strategic impact of the battle of the rail on the war effort
- The sacrifices and daily heroism of these ordinary men
Choury excels at conveying the atmosphere of this perilous time, revealing how railway employees became determined resistors. A necessary tribute to these little-known heroes of the Liberation.
